Inspirational Quotes About Saving Money
- “A penny saved is a penny earned.” – Benjamin Franklin
- “The habit of saving is itself an education; it fosters every virtue, teaches self-denial, cultivates the sense of order, trains to forethought, and so broadens the mind.” – T.T. Munger
- “If you wish to get rich, save what you get. A fool can earn money, but it takes a wise man to save and dispose of it to his own advantage.” – Brigham Young
- “Do not save what is left after spending, but spend what is left after saving.” – Warren Buffett
- “It’s not how much money you make, but how much money you keep, how hard it works for you, and how many generations you keep it for.” – Robert Kiyosaki
- “Save a part of your income and begin now, for the man with a surplus controls circumstances and the man without a surplus is controlled by circumstances.” – Henry H. Buckley
- “The safe way to double your money is to fold it over once and put it in your pocket.” – Kin Hubbard
- “The quickest way to double your money is to fold it in half and put it back in your pocket.” – Will Rogers
- “The greatest threat to our planet is the belief that someone else will save it.” – Robert Swan
- “A simple fact that is hard to learn is that the time to save money is when you have some.” – Joe Moore

Thought-Provoking Quotes About Financial Responsibility
As individuals, we all have a responsibility to take control of our finances and make smart decisions. Here are some thought-provoking quotes that emphasize the importance of financial responsibility:
1. “The best way to predict your future is to create it.” – Peter Drucker
This quote reminds us that we have the power to shape our financial future through responsible budgeting, saving, and investing.
2. “Money is only a tool. It will take you wherever you wish, but it will not replace you as the driver.” – Ayn Rand
This quote highlights the importance of being in control of our finances and not letting money dictate our lives. Financial responsibility means using money as a tool to achieve our goals, rather than being controlled by it.
3. “The art is not in making money, but in keeping it.” – Proverb
Financial responsibility involves not only earning money but also managing it effectively. This quote reminds us that it is essential to prioritize saving and spending wisely to maintain long-term financial stability.
4. “If you can’t pay cash, you can’t afford it.” – Dave Ramsey
This quote emphasizes the importance of living within our means and avoiding debt. Financial responsibility means being able to pay for our expenses upfront and avoiding unnecessary debt that can hinder our financial future.
5. “Financial peace isn’t the acquisition of stuff. It’s learning to live on less than you make, so you can give money back and have money to invest.” – Dave Ramsey
Financial responsibility involves not only managing our own finances but also being able to give back and invest in our future. This quote encourages us to prioritize saving and investing in order to achieve long-term financial peace.
6. “The stock market is filled with individuals who know the price of everything but the value of nothing.” – Philip Fisher
Financial responsibility means not only focusing on short-term gains but also considering the long-term value of investments. This quote reminds us to make wise investment choices based on careful research and analysis.
These quotes serve as a reminder that financial responsibility is not just about making money, but about making smart financial decisions that will lead to long-term stability and success. It is up to each of us to take control of our financial futures and strive for financial responsibility.
